description Product Description
This compound is primarily utilized in biochemical research as a selective inhibitor of protein kinase C (PKC), an enzyme involved in various cellular processes. By inhibiting PKC, it helps researchers study the role of this enzyme in signal transduction pathways, cell proliferation, and apoptosis. It is also employed in studies related to cancer biology, as PKC is often implicated in tumor growth and progression. Additionally, it serves as a valuable tool in neuroscience research to explore the role of PKC in neuronal signaling and brain function. Its application extends to pharmacological studies aimed at developing therapeutic agents targeting PKC-related diseases.
